    I bought 2 prs. of Daniel Green Meg shoes (1 size 9.5M, 1 size 10M) in bone and gold. I found the 9.5M to be a bit small/narrow, but the 10M too large. I exchanged the 10M for a 9.5W... thinking this would solve my problem and then I would follow suit with the 9.5M. However, the 9.5W was also too large at the heel. Now I'm returning the 9.5W, and have decided to keep the 9.5M and will use a shoe stretcher to give me a better fit. Other than that, I like the shoe (so far, as I haven't worn them yet, but notice the heel rubs a bit... I may have to use some moleskin inside the heel area)and hope it works for me. A lot of "fooling around" to get the right shoes, but your return/exchange policy and talking to the ShoeBuy people has been a positive experience... and I wouldn't hesitate buying again.
